    Think low estrogen is just about hot flashes and night sweats? Think again. From your skin to your mood to your gut, estrogen impacts all 12 systems of your body—which means the symptoms can show up in some unexpected (and frustrating) ways. In this episode of Hello Hormones, I break down 4 surprising signs your estrogen may be too low—like thinning hair, bloating, acne, and a total 180 in your mood. If your doctor keeps shrugging and blaming “aging,” you need this. We’re talking science, symptoms, and what to do next to get your body (and sanity) back on track.     You asked your doctor to “test everything”—hormones, thyroid, nutrients—and they said, “You’re fine.” But you don’t feel fine. You’re still tired, gaining weight, feeling anxious, not sleeping, or just not you anymore. Spoiler alert: basic labs often miss what’s really going on. In this episode of Hello Hormones, I break down why “normal” doesn’t always mean optimal, especially for women in their 30s, 40s, and 50s. We’ll talk about which tests to ask for, what they actually measure (and what they don’t), how timing your labs matters, and how to stop feeling gaslit by your own bloodwork.     If you've skipped your period for 6, 9, or even 11 months and you're still waiting to hit that magical 12-month mark that makes it “official,” you're in what I call stage 3. And while the guidelines don’t formally recognize this phase, it’s one of the most intense, confusing, and overlooked stages of all. In this episode of Hello Hormones, I explain why this critical time—what I lovingly call “the final countdown”—deserves a label of its own. You’ll learn what your hormones are doing (or not doing), the symptoms that show up hard during this time, what labs to ask for, and how to know if it’s time to consider hormone therapy or other interventions.
